Methamphetamine's Silent Killer: Liver Damage Unveiled
The insidious nature of methamphetamine use often hides its devastating impact on the body. One of its most alarming results is the subtle destruction it wreaks on the organ. While users may experience initial excitement, prolonged exposure to this destructive drug can lead to serious liver injury.
This weakening is often unnoticed in the first stages, allowing methamphetamine to slowly erode this vital organ of the body. Ultimately, the results become clear, often manifesting as yellowing of the skin.
Understanding the link between methamphetamine use and liver damage is important for promoting awareness and inspiring treatment alternatives. Early intervention can minimize the risk of irreversible harm and potentially protect lives.

Methamphetamine's Devastating Impact: Symptoms and Effects
copyright inflicts havoc on the body and mind, creating a web of destruction that can be difficult to escape. Users may experience extreme euphoria followed by harsh crashes, leaving them feeling empty. The physical symptoms change from person to person, but commonly include weight loss, insomnia, and persistent paranoia. Over time, meth use can result in grave health problems such as heart damage, stroke, and even death.
